Are Prada Shoes True to Size?
This is the million-dollar question. The simple answer is: it depends. Prada, like many high-end brands, doesn't adhere to a universally consistent sizing system across all its shoe styles. The fit can vary significantly depending on the specific shoe style, material, and even the manufacturing batch. While some styles may run true to size, others might run slightly small or large. For example, a Prada pump may fit true to size, while a Prada boot might run half a size smaller. This inconsistency emphasizes the importance of consulting specific size charts and considering individual foot characteristics.

General Considerations Before Consulting a Size Chart:
* Measure Your Feet: Before even looking at a Prada size chart, accurately measure your feet. Use a ruler or a Brannock device (found in most shoe stores) to determine your foot length and width. Measure both feet, as they may be slightly different sizes. Use the larger measurement when selecting your size.
* Consider Your Foot Shape: Are your feet narrow, medium, or wide? This information is crucial, as Prada shoes, like other brands, cater to different foot widths. A shoe that fits perfectly in length might be uncomfortable if it's too narrow or too wide.
* Sock Thickness: Think about the thickness of the socks you'll typically wear with the shoes. Thicker socks will require a slightly larger size.
* Shoe Style: The style of the shoe significantly impacts the fit. Pointed-toe shoes might feel tighter than round-toe shoes, even if they are the same size. Boots, especially those with stiff shafts, might require a slightly larger size than other shoe styles.
* Material: The material of the shoe also affects the fit. Leather shoes tend to stretch over time, while suede or synthetic materials may not.
